[QUOTE="net, post: 30005, member: 200"] I've written several posts/threads about this over the past several weeks. I think the main reason is money, based on Sherman's new contract. It would be hard for Thompson to justify toasting $6 mill then trying to hire a new coach. There's going to be openings at the Jets, Ravens, Oakland, New Orleans, Houston, Minnesota almost certainly and other posts are possible. One report I read had 12 openings. So guys like Holmgren will be in demand, and there's a bunch of really big shows for the big show to go to. So who will Thompson hire? Jim Bates is the only viable option if he fires Sherman, and there's no guarantee the result will be any better than Sherman. [/QUOTE]
